How-to enable PvSCSI and when

By Vladan SEGET | Last Updated: December 17, 2020

VMware Paravirtualized SCSI (PVSCSI driver) Introduced with vSphere 4 this driver can speed up and offload CPU.  VMware Paravirtual SCSI (PVSCSI) adapter is able to achieve 12% more throughput with 18% less CPU cost compared to the LSI virtual adapter. vSphere ships with this new high-performance virtual storage adapter.
